Door County continues testing negative

For the fourth day in a row, Door County ran COVID19 tests but did not find any positive cases. Thursday’s COVID19 report from Door County Public Health showed that nineteen tests were administered and there were no new hospitalizations or deaths. The county currently has forty active cases. 

 

With the herd immunity threshold set at eighty percent fully vaccinated, Door County is at 63.2% of residents with at least one vaccine dose and 58.3% fully vaccinated. Kewaunee County has 39.3% of residents with at least one vaccine dose and 36.6% are fully vaccinated.
